POWER EQUIPMENT OPERATOR: GROUP 2 FORK LIFT — Prevailing Wage Rates
Davis-Bacon prevailing wages for POWER EQUIPMENT OPERATOR: GROUP 2 FORK LIFTs across all covered states and counties. Rates vary by location and construction type.
Across 10 Davis-Bacon rate records nationwide, the median total package (base + fringe) for POWER EQUIPMENT OPERATOR: GROUP 2 FORK LIFT is $63.46/hr, with the middle 80% of counties paying between $61.96 and $64.96/hr. The highest state average is Washington at $63.46/hr; the lowest is Washington at $63.46/hr.
Range: $61.96 – $64.96/hr across 1 state. Total package = base hourly rate + fringe benefits.
Davis-Bacon vs. Market Median
Comparison of the Davis-Bacon national median total package against the BLS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) median for the comparable BLS occupation 47-2073 — Operating Engineers and Other Construction Equipment Operators.
Davis-Bacon rates include required fringe benefits; OEWS reflects mean/median wages from the BLS establishment survey across all industries. Direct comparison is approximate — D-B rates target the construction-industry union/competitive-wage benchmark, while OEWS spans every industry that employs the occupation.

All Rates
10 county-level rates for POWER EQUIPMENT OPERATOR: GROUP 2 FORK LIFT, ordered by state and county.
| County | State | Type | Base $/hr | Fringe $/hr | Total | |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Adams | WA | heavy | $41.56 | $23.40 | $64.96 | WD → |
| Adams | WA | building | $41.56 | $23.40 | $64.96 | WD → |
| Ferry | WA | building | $41.56 | $23.40 | $64.96 | WD → |
| Garfield | WA | building | $38.56 | $23.40 | $61.96 | WD → |
| Grant | WA | heavy | $41.56 | $23.40 | $64.96 | WD → |
| Grant | WA | building | $41.56 | $23.40 | $64.96 | WD → |
| Lincoln | WA | building | $38.56 | $23.40 | $61.96 | WD → |
| Lincoln | WA | heavy | $38.56 | $23.40 | $61.96 | WD → |
| Whitman | WA | heavy | $38.56 | $23.40 | $61.96 | WD → |
| Whitman | WA | building | $38.56 | $23.40 | $61.96 | WD → |
